FS#13099 - Crash after USB plug
The screen briefly flashes an Incorrect CPU Mode message and then displays a Data Abort one. This even affects plugging to a power socket.
Version: latest nightly (28bf763)

I can confirm that the firmware is crashing with the newest build when plugging in a charger.
The problem is known and there is a patch pending (http://gerrit.rockbox.org/r/#/c/1522/).
Any ideas on how to update it then? Stock firmware gets stuck on refreshing media; I assume because of some files in internal memory.
There isn't much to do right now, just wait until the fix is committed.
I'm asking in advance.
So, any ideas, now that it's merged?
Update your build using the bootloader USB mode if you can't use the OF. See forums if you need further help.
